Should I switch from propane heat to a heat pump in Spencer?

Modern cold-climate heat pumps effectively heat Spencer homes during most winter conditions, with some models maintaining capacity down to -15°F. The Mass Save program offers up to $10,000 in rebates for qualified installations. To maximize savings, program the system to reduce usage during utility peak hours (5-8 PM) when electricity rates are highest, creating significant cost advantages over propane.

What does the 15.2 SEER2 minimum mean for my Spencer home's energy bills?

The 15.2 SEER2 requirement represents a 2026 federal efficiency standard that ensures new systems use less electricity. With Spencer's current rate of $0.32 per kWh, upgrading from an older system can reduce cooling costs by 30-40%. The Inflation Reduction Act provides rebates up to $8,000, making high-efficiency systems more accessible while delivering immediate utility savings.

My Ecobee thermostat shows an E1 error code - what does this mean for my Spencer system?

An Ecobee E1 alert indicates the thermostat cannot detect equipment operation, often signaling communication issues between components. In Spencer's climate, this frequently points to frozen evaporator coils or compressor problems that prevent normal system cycling. This early warning allows for proactive repair before complete failure occurs, particularly important during temperature extremes.

How well do modern systems handle Spencer's summer heat compared to design standards?

Spencer's 86°F design temperature represents the peak condition HVAC systems are engineered to handle. Modern R-454B refrigerant systems maintain efficiency up to approximately 95°F before capacity begins decreasing. This refrigerant's thermodynamic properties provide stable performance during typical Spencer summers while meeting 2026 environmental regulations for reduced global warming potential.

Can my Spencer home's ductwork handle better air filtration for ozone and pollen?

Most Spencer homes have galvanized steel ductwork that can typically support MERV-13 filters without significant static pressure issues. This filtration level effectively captures May's pollen peak and reduces ozone-related particulates. However, we recommend measuring static pressure before installation, as some older duct systems may require modifications to maintain proper airflow with higher-efficiency filters.

What permits and safety standards apply to new HVAC installations in Spencer?

All Spencer HVAC installations require permits from the Spencer Building Department. For 2026, this includes compliance with A2L refrigerant safety standards for R-454B systems, which mandate leak detection, proper ventilation, and specialized technician certification. These regulations ensure safe handling of mildly flammable refrigerants while maintaining system efficiency and environmental compliance.
